Methods and apparatus to facilitate end-user defined policy management

US10785262B2 · US · B2

Patent metadata
FieldValue
Publication numberUS-10785262-B2
Application numberUS-201715581827-A
CountryUS
Kind codeB2
Filing dateApr 28, 2017
Priority dateSep 25, 2015
Publication dateSep 22, 2020
Grant dateSep 22, 2020

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

Methods, apparatus, systems and articles of manufacture are disclosed to facilitate end-user defined policy management. An example apparatus includes an edge node interface to detect addition of a networked user device to a service gateway, and to extract publish information from the networked user device. The example apparatus also includes a device context manager to identify tag parameters based on the publish information from the networked user device, and a tag manager to prohibit unauthorized disclosure of the networked user device by setting values of the tag parameters based on a user profile associated with a type of the networked user device.

First claim

Opening claim text (preview).

What is claimed is: 1. An apparatus to manage an Internet of Things (IoT) network device, the apparatus comprising: the IoT network device; a tag manager to: identify a publication policy of the IoT network device based on a retrieved tag parameter; and in response to detecting an incentive program provided by a particular third party service provider that is external to a network, update a service access permission parameter to include the particular third party service provider, the incentive program allowing the particular third party service provider to access the IoT network device to achieve an objective of the incentive program, wherein the objective includes at least one of energy savings, household device control, user trend identification, or energy rate reduction; a local policy resolution manager to: based on the identified publication policy, at least one of prohibit communications or permit communications to the IoT network device that are external to the network; and in response to determining enrollment of the IoT network device in the incentive program, update the identified publication policy to include the particular third party service provider associated with the incentive program; and a smart building manager to, in response to enrollment of the IoT network device in the incentive program, retrieve a service message from the particular third party service provider that is external to the network, the service message including an executable instruction, the executable instruction to cause the IoT network device to perform an action to achieve the objective of the incentive program, the action based on data collected from the IoT network device by the particular third party service provider. 2. The apparatus as defined in claim 1 , wherein the local policy resolution manager is to permit a disclosure exception for a type of data provided by the IoT network device when the publication policy is identified as restrictive, the type of data associated with the IoT network device. 3. The apparatus as defined in claim 2 , wherein the local policy resolution manager is to permit the disclosure exception when the type of data provided by the IoT network device is indicative of operational status information. 4. The apparatus as defined in claim 3 , wherein the operational status information includes at least one of a processor operating status, a processor utilization, a memory status, a power cycle log of the IoT network device, or an operational error code. 5. The apparatus as defined in claim 2 , wherein the local policy resolution manager is to block the IoT network device data disclosure when the type of data provided by the IoT network device is indicative of sensor data. 6. The apparatus as defined in claim 1 , further including an edge node interface to detect a trigger from the IoT network device, the smart building manager to invoke the service associated with the incentive program, the invocation based on the trigger. 7. The apparatus as defined in claim 6 , wherein the service associated with the incentive program includes at least one of a security service, a temperature control service, or an energy reduction service. 8. The apparatus as defined in claim 1 , wherein the particular third party service provider is a first third party service provider, and wherein the smart building manager is to filter a second service message from a second third party service provider, the second service message indicative of communication access to the IoT network device. 9. The apparatus as defined in claim 8 , wherein the incentive program is a first incentive program, and wherein the tag manager is to block the second service message from the second third party service provider in response to identifying a restrictive publication policy and lack of enrollment of the IoT network device with a second incentive program provided by the second third party service provider. 10. The apparatus as defined in claim 1 , wherein the executable instruction corresponds to the objective of the incentive program to reduce power consumption of the IoT network device. 11. A non-transitory computer-readable storage medium comprising computer-readable instructions that, when executed, cause at least one processor to, at least: identify a publication policy of a networked an Internet of Things (IoT) network device based on a retrieved tag parameter; in response to detecting an incentive program provided by a particular third party service provider that is external to a network, update a service access permission parameter to include the particular third party service provider, the incentive program al lowing the particular third party service provider to access the IoT network device to achieve an objective of the incentive program, wherein the objective includes at least one of energy savings, household device control, user trend identification, or energy rate reduction; based on the identified publication policy, at least one of prohibit communications or permit communications to the IoT network device that are external to the network; in response to determining enrollment of the IoT network device in the incentive program, update the identified publication policy to include the particular third party service provider associated with the incentive program; and in response to enrollment of the IoT network device in the incentive program, retrieve a service message from the particular third party service provider that is external to the network, the service message including an executable instruction, the executable instruction to cause the IoT network device to perform an action to achieve the objective of the incentive program, the action based on data collected from the IoT network device by the particular third party service provider. 12. The non-transitory computer-readable storage medium as defined in claim 11 , wherein the computer-readable instructions, when executed, cause the at least one processor to permit a disclosure exception for a type of data provided by the IoT network device when the publication policy is identified as restrictive, the type of data associated with the IoT network device. 13. The non-transitory computer-readable storage medium as defined in claim 12 , wherein the computer-readable instructions, when executed, cause the at least one processor to permit the disclosure exception when the type of data provided by the IoT network device is indicative of operational status information. 14. The non-transitory computer-readable storage medium as defined in claim 13 , wherein the computer-readable instructions, when executed, cause the at least one processor to identify the operational status information as at least one of a processor operating status, a processor utilization, a memory status, a power cycle log of the IoT network device, or an operational error code. 15. The non-transitory computer-readable storage medium as defined in claim 12 , wherein the computer-readable instructions, when executed, cause the at least one processor to block IoT network device data disclosure when the type of data provided by the IoT network device is indicative of sensor data. 16. The non-transitory computer-readable storage medium as defined in claim 11 , wherein the particular third party service provider is a first third party service provider, and wherein the computer-readable instructions, when executed, cause the at least one processor to filter a second service message from a second third party service provider, the second service message indicative of communication access to the IoT n

Assignees

Inventors

Classifications

  • specially adapted for proprietary or special-purpose networking environments, e.g. medical networks, sensor networks, networks in vehicles or remote metering networks · CPC title

  • based on web technology, e.g. hypertext transfer protocol [HTTP] · CPC title

  • for controlling access to devices or network resources · CPC title

  • Controlling appliance services of a home automation network by calling their functionalities (arrangements in telecontrol or telemetry systems for selectively calling a substation from a main station; in which substation desired apparatus is selected for applying a control signal thereto or for obtaining measured values therefrom H04Q9/00) · CPC title

  • Home automation networks ·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US10785262B2 cover?
Methods, apparatus, systems and articles of manufacture are disclosed to facilitate end-user defined policy management. An example apparatus includes an edge node interface to detect addition of a networked user device to a service gateway, and to extract publish information from the networked user device. The example apparatus also includes a device context manager to identify tag parameters b…
Who is the assignee on this patent?
Intel Corp
What technology area does this patent fall under?
Primary CPC classification H04L12/2803. Mapped technology areas include Electricity.
When was this patent published?
Publication date Tue Sep 22 2020 00:00:00 GMT+0000 (Coordinated Universal Time) (B2).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 11 related publications on this page (citations in our corpus or others sharing the same primary CPC).